      4. <skos:note xml:lang="en">A permanent, opaque, synthetic pigment having a pale red or reddish orange color. It is composed of red iron oxide, obtained by either roasting yellow ocher or as a by-product from steel-mill waste. It is used in artists' paints, marine paints, metal primers, and as a filler in rubbers and plastics.</skos:note>
